Let's Pizza

Let's pizza vending machine, atm machine, quick pizza, 24/7

Wow, pizza available 24/7 and only takes up to 3 minutes to bake!  So is this the best thing since sliced bread?  Invented in Italy, a vending machine mixes the ingredients and then bakes the pizza in an infrared oven and serves it in less time than a commercial break.  OK, we might have to explain the commercial break to millenials. Let's Pizza is headquartered in the UK. I haven't seen a pizza vending machine in my town yet, but I'm dying to try it out soon.


Recent content

Copyright © 2022 PizzaNearMe